1920s George II Style Sterling Silver Café Au Lait Set
Located in Jesmond, Newcastle Upon Tyne
An exceptional, fine and impressive antique George V English sterling silver cafe au lait set in the George II style; an addition to our collectable teaware collection.
This exceptional antique George V sterling silver cafe au lait set consists of a coffee pot and hot milk jug.
Each piece of this cafe au lait set has a plain baluster shaped form to three feet, all in the early George II style.
The surface of each piece is plain and unembellished, accented with an applied moulded border to the upper rim.
Each piece is fitted with the original hallmarked domed hinged cover surmounted by an impressive cast silver pineapple finial; each cover retains the original hallmarked, detachable hinge pin.
Both the milk jug and coffee pot retains the original opposing scroll carved wood handle, fitted to cast and applied scrolling sockets.
The coffee pot features an exceptional cast silver swan necked spout ornamented with an undulating socket, the sparrow beak spout to the milk jug is ornamented with a decorative leaf formation to the nadir.
Each piece is supported by three impressive cast sterling silver feet ornamented with a scrolling foot to a shell design in junction with the body.

Sterling Silver Spirit Kettle by Charles Hatfield - Antique George II (1728)
Located in Jesmond, Newcastle Upon Tyne
This magnificent and impressive antique Georgian sterling silver spirit kettle has a circular rounded form.
The surface of the Georgian silver kettle is plain and embellished with a contemporary engraved coat of arms encompassed with a scrolling leaf decorated border/cartouche.
This antique silver kettle is fitted with a plain flush hinged hallmarked cover; the flush hinge indicates the fine quality of this piece.
The cover is surmounted with the original carved stained wood and sterling silver topped button style finial.
This exceptional example of antique silver tea ware is fitted with the original hinged hand piece overlaid with interwoven wicker, strategically interlaced to produce a segmented braided design.
The cast handle is further ornamented with scrolling decoration, in addition to substantial leaf sockets in junction with the body.
The kettle is fitted with an impressive cast spout, accented with a scrolling design to the tip of the lip, in addition to moulded decoration to the lower portion.
The kettle detaches from the original hallmarked sterling silver stand, supported by three impressive opposing scrolling legs.
The upper portion of the cast silver stand features a band of oval motifs, with a flared shaped upper rim.
The stand incorporates a plain scrolling frame which retains the original hallmarked detachable spirit burner with integrated hinged snuffer.
